Alcohol: It is not known whether it is safe to consume alcohol with Bdfavi 200mg Tablet. Please consult your doctor. Pregnancy: Bdfavi 200mg Tablet is highly unsafe to use during pregnancy. Seek your doctor's advice as studies on pregnant women and animals have shown significant harmful effects to the developing baby. Breastfeeding: Bdfavi 200mg Tablet is unsafe to use during breastfeeding. Data suggests that the drug may cause toxicity to the baby. Driving: It is not known whether Bdfavi 200mg Tablet alters the ability to drive. Do not drive if you experience any symptoms that affect your ability to concentrate and react. Kidney: Bdfavi 200mg Tablet should be used with caution in patients with severe kidney disease. Dose adjustment of Bdfavi 200mg Tablet may be needed. Please consult your doctor. Liver: Bdfavi 200mg Tablet should be used with caution in patients with severe liver disease. Dose adjustment of Bdfavi 200mg Tablet may be needed. Please consult your doctor.

Most side effects do not require any medical attention and disappear as your body adjusts to the medicine. Consult your doctor if they persist or if youΓ’ΒΒre worried about them Common Side Effects : Increased uric acid level in blood Diarrhea Decreased white blood cell count (neutrophils) Increased liver enzymes Increased triglyceride level in blood
